I bought this 40 year-old boat in 2021 for $750.00 with just a visual inspection from an out of state owner. I could see lots of new parts on the engine, and the engine itself was really clean and freshly painted. No battery - uh oh. So I thought what the heck, it'll be fun to tinker with. (I'm retired so I have time to tinker.)

I installed a new battery but she wouldn't turn over- uh oh. I pulled a spark plug and water ran out. Uh oh. Well, I thought, at least it was fresh water. I checked the oil only to find chocolate milk shake on the dip stick. I put a 5 foot bar on the front pully - yup - frozen solid. But this engine is like a little tinker toy, I think. I actually recognize all the parts. What the heck. I dove in.

Fast-forward a few months and she's now once again purring like a little kitten. I'm taking her out once a week or so and the dog loves riding on the bow.
